Hi,

I’m really new to the mavic mini, tried looking this up but unsuccessful. So I was flying today and where the compass icon is on the bottom middle of the screen screen (DJI Fly app) which shows the triangle where the drone is pointing, this changed to a red square icon that looked like an iPad with a stylus beside it and semi circle of dots around it flashing.. any idea what this is? Should have screen shot it. Any help would be really appreciated.

have not seen that yet but i believe it means compass error or possibly loss of locked gps signal
 
Thanks for the reply. So if it’s compass error do I just calibrate the compass to resolve it? And what should I do if it’s loss of locked gps signal to prevent that happening? Thanks

if it is a,compass issue then it would need calibrating but it would tell you to calibrate compass, loss of GPS could be caused by flying in a place that has a lot of trees around and is in a valley which means that the signals from the satts cant be seen by the drone, in sufficient numbers to get a good lock, such as when inside a building or under a metal structure and if you were higher than the downwards sensors operating range
